Description

3,4-Diphenylisoquinoline is a high-purity, versatile heterocyclic aromatic compound of significant interest in advanced organic synthesis and materials science. Its unique fused-ring structure with two phenyl substituents makes it a valuable building block for creating complex molecular architectures. This compound is primarily sought by researchers and manufacturers in the pharmaceutical, agrochemical, and specialty materials sectors for developing novel active ingredients and functional materials.

Application

  • Pharmaceutical Intermediate: Serves as a key precursor in the synthesis of potential drug candidates, particularly those targeting central nervous system (CNS) disorders and other therapeutic areas.
  • Agrochemical Research: Used as a core scaffold for developing new pesticides and herbicides with novel modes of action.
  • Organic Light-Emitting Diodes (OLEDs): Acts as a promising electron-transport or host material in the fabrication of efficient OLED devices due to its rigid, conjugated structure.
  • Ligand in Catalysis: Employed in the design of novel ligands for transition metal catalysts used in cross-coupling and other organic transformations.
  • Fluorescent Probe Development: Utilized as a fluorophore backbone for creating sensors and imaging agents in biochemical research.
  • Academic & Industrial R&D: A fundamental compound for methodological studies in organic chemistry and materials science research.

Basic Information

Product Name 3,4-Diphenylisoquinoline
CAS No. 52839-45-9
Molecular Formula C21H15N
Molecular Weight 281.35 g/mol
Synonyms 3,4-Diphenylisoquinoline; Isoquinoline, 3,4-diphenyl-; 3,4-Diphenyl-isoquinoline; NSC 163080; 52839-45-9; 3,4-Diphenyl-2-azanaphthalene

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from strong oxidizing agents.
